Are you sure this is the right fix? I thought that the ChangeLog we
generated from the git log was supposed to only go back a while
(perhaps only to 2013) leaving the older content in the ChageLog-2013
file.
IIRC the idea behind this is that we could commit fixes to
ChangeLog-2013 (i.e. the historic ChangeLog entries) file directly,
without needing to repeatedly hack on build-aux/git-log-fix.
